| Course Title: Introduction to Cultural Anthropology |
| Start Date: 09/04/2019 End Date: 12/17/2019 |
| Term: Fall Semester 2019 |
| Description: Introduces the analysis of cultural diversity, including concepts, methods, and purposes in interpreting social, economic, political, and belief systems found in human societies. |
| Distribution(s): III - Social Sciences , MP - Multicultural Perspectives |
